In 2014, Master Sgt. Raymond Collazo was a platoon sergeant deployed to eastern Afghanistan. Just weeks into his unit's deployment, the platoon was on a mission that took them to a police compound. Insider attacks had been on the rise in the country for several years, and that day, the platoon would experience what it's like to have a presumed ally open fire on them.
